Challenges of Jungle Warfare for Air and Ground Coordination

Jungle warfare presents unique challenges that complicate air and ground coordination efforts. Dense vegetation limits visibility and restricts the effective use of aerial assets, making target identification and engagement difficult. These environmental conditions necessitate heightened precision and coordination to avoid friendly fire incidents.

Poor communication infrastructure within jungle terrains hampers real-time information exchange between units. Signal interference, limited radio transmission ranges, and environmental obstacles often cause delays or data loss, reducing operational responsiveness. This complicates synchronization of air support and ground maneuvers during fast-paced operations.

Additionally, unpredictable terrain, such as thick canopy cover and marshy grounds, affects aircraft positioning and movement. These factors hinder aerial reconnaissance and supply drops, creating gaps in tactical awareness. Overcoming these challenges requires specialized training, technology, and adaptive tactics tailored to tropical and jungle environments.

Close Air Support and Air Interdiction

Close air support (CAS) and air interdiction are fundamental elements of air-ground integration in jungle warfare operations. CAS involves providing immediate air operations to support ground troops engaged in combat, especially in dense forested terrains where land-based logistics are limited. Air interdiction, on the other hand, aims to disrupt enemy supply routes and reinforcements before they reach the battlefield. Both roles are critical for overcoming the unique challenges of jungle environments, such as limited visibility and unpredictable terrain.

Effective execution of close air support requires precise coordination between air and ground units. In jungle settings, this coordination must consider difficult communication channels and the terrain’s obstruction of signals. Air interdiction missions often involve high-altitude or low-altitude fighter aircraft employing targeting data from ground or aerial reconnaissance assets to strike enemy logistics within the lush vegetation and rugged terrain. These efforts hinder enemy movement and bolster ground force safety.

Overall, integrating close air support and air interdiction in jungle operations demands advanced planning, adaptable tactics, and robust communication systems. This synergy enhances operational effectiveness by progressively degrading enemy capabilities while safeguarding ground forces amid complex tropical environments.

Establishing Forward Observation Posts

Establishing forward observation posts (OPs) is a vital component of integrating air and ground forces in jungle warfare. These posts serve as strategic observation points positioned ahead of the main force. They enable real-time intelligence gathering and situational awareness in difficult terrain.

Implementing effective forward observation posts involves selecting locations with clear lines of sight, often on elevated ground or natural clearings. Key considerations include terrain features, concealment, and security against enemy infiltration. Proper placement ensures continuous observation and communication with both ground units and air assets.

The process typically includes these steps:

  • Securing a concealed vantage point
  • Establishing communication links, often via radio or satellite
  • Regularly updating intelligence based on observations
  • Coordinating with air forces for close air support and reconnaissance

In jungle environments, these OPs are essential to compensate for limited visibility and communication challenges, making them indispensable for effective air-ground integration in tropical warfare operations.

Case Studies of Successful Integration in Tropical Warfare

The Vietnam War provides a notable example of successful integration of air and ground forces in tropical warfare. U.S. military operations benefited from coordinated air support, greatly enhancing ground troop effectiveness amidst dense jungle terrain. Regular air interdiction campaigns targeted supply routes and enemy positions.

The use of close air support (CAS) was pivotal. Helicopter units, such as the Bell UH-1 "Huey," enabled rapid troop deployment and evacuation, facilitating better ground maneuvering in difficult jungle environments. Aerial reconnaissance contributed precise intelligence that optimized ground operations and reduced operational risks.

The success of these operations underscores the importance of seamless communication and joint planning. Technological tools, including radio networks, allowed real-time coordination despite the challenging tropical setting. This case illustrates how adaptive tactics and integrated command structures improve outcomes in jungle warfare scenarios.

Challenges and Limitations in Jungle Air-Ground Integration

The challenging terrain and dense vegetation of jungle environments significantly hinder air and ground force integration. Limited visibility and obstructed communication channels affect coordinated operations, making real-time information sharing difficult. These factors can impede timely decision-making and synchronization.

Moreover, adverse weather conditions such as heavy rainfall, high humidity, and persistent cloud cover further complicate aerial operations. These elements reduce the effectiveness of aerial reconnaissance, surveillance, and close air support, leading to operational delays or misaligned efforts.

Limited infrastructure and sparse navigation aids in jungle areas constrain both air and ground mobility. Precise targeting and sustained engagement require advanced technological tools, which may be unavailable or unreliable in such settings. This results in restricted operational tempo and potential safety risks.

Overall, the confluence of environmental, technological, and communication challenges underscores the limitations in achieving seamless air-ground integration in jungle warfare. Addressing these issues necessitates specialized tactics, training, and equipment suited for dense tropical environments.
